The above linked thread started 5th Oct 2017 with a work around (https://www.obitalk.com/forum/index.php?topic=13022.msg84058#msg84058) posted by @OBiSupport on 2nd Nov 2017.

Oddly my OBI1032 with 2 configured Google Voice lines didn't develop any issues until today, 5th Dec 2017.  I changed the DNS provider IP's as recommended in the above linked post, rebooted but it did not help.  

Ping times to 125.204.194.173 are high (380 to 400 ms) with frequent timeouts.  For kicks I updated the firmware of my phone.  That fixed the issue!

Nothing obvious comes to mind, aside from the "wave the rubber chicken over it" troubleshooting step:  power off/unplug everything on your home network in the path to the phones:  the cable or DSL modem, router, switch, and OBi phones.  Then, plug in the modem, wait for it to completely boot up, plug in the router (if the router and modem are separate boxes), wait for it to completely boot up, then plug in one of the OBi phones and let it boot up.  Now test it.
